Step-by-Step Guidelines on How to Hang a Mirror in a Dorm

Step 1: Choose a Mirror and Accessories

Before you can hang your mirror, the first step is to find the perfect one that fits your style. Look for something with an interesting frame, or choose a frameless option for a more modern look. Make sure it’s not too big – you don’t want it to overwhelm your dorm room!

Once you’ve found the right mirror, you’ll need to pick up a few other items as well, such as A hook or hanging hardware, Wall anchors, A level, A drill, and bit set (if necessary)

Step 2: Measure and Mark the Area

Now that you have all the supplies ready, it’s time to measure and mark your wall. First, use a measuring tape to find out how much space you have available for the mirror. Then, make sure you’ve identified where the studs are in your dorm wall; this will help assure that your mirror is secure and won’t fall off. Mark the wall with a pencil to signal where you will hang your mirror, making sure it’s level.

Using a Hook or Hanging Hardware

Step 3: Install the Hardware

If you’re using a hook or hanging hardware, you’ll need to attach it to the wall. Use a drill and bit set to make holes for the anchors; then screw them into place. Hang the hardware onto the wall anchors, making sure that it is secure and level. If you’re using adhesive hooks, follow the manufacturer’s instructions for installing them.

Step 4: Hang the Mirror

Once your hardware is in place, you can finally hang up your mirror. Carefully lift it and hook it onto the hanging hardware or adhesive hooks; double-check to make sure that it is securely attached to the wall. And voila, you’re all done! Additional Tips to Hang a Mirror in Your Dorm Room

1. If you’re using adhesive hooks, make sure to choose the right type of hook for your wall surface. Some surfaces may require different types of hooks than others.

2. Make sure that whatever kind of hardware or adhesive you are using is rated to hold the weight of your mirror- it’s important that your mirror stays secure and doesn’t cause damage to your wall.

Using a Hammer or Nail

3. If you’re using a hammer/nail with an anchor, be sure to drill the hole first and use the right size for the anchor. Drill deep enough into the wall so you can fit the anchor into it.

4. If possible, test out the adhesive or hardware on a hidden spot before applying it to your mirror – this way you can check that it won’t cause any damage.

5. Always use two hooks (or more if needed) for extra security and balance when hanging your mirror. This will help ensure that your mirror stays secure and won’t tip over.

6. If you’re looking for a more creative way to hang up your mirror, consider using command strips or wires for a unique look. Command strips come in many colors and are easy to use – they also don’t leave any residue on the wall when removed!

7. If you’re feeling especially creative, consider using decorative rope to hang up your mirror. This looks great and is a unique way to add some personality to your dorm room!

8. Don’t forget to measure twice and check that the hooks are level before hanging your mirror – this will help ensure that it’s securely attached and won’t become crooked.

9. Be sure to take into account the weight of your mirror when hanging it up – some mirrors can be quite heavy and require extra support or hardware.

Precautions Need to Follow for Hanging a Mirror in a Dorm

1. Make sure you have permission from housing administrators or staff before starting any hanging projects in your dorm room or apartment.

2. Find a suitable spot on the wall to hang the mirror. Most dorms have concrete or brick walls, so make sure you find a spot where reinforcing screws can be installed for added support.

3. Use an appropriate type of mounting hardware based on the weight of your mirror and then secure it firmly into place using a level to ensure that it hangs straight. Depending on the weight of your mirror, you may need to use an anchor and a screw.

4. Once the mounting hardware is in place, attach the back of the mirror with screws and make sure it is firmly secured.

Frequently Asked Questions

Do I Need Any Special Tools to Hang My Mirror in a Dorm?

No, you don’t need any special tools. You will just need the mirror itself, a few basic tools like a hammer, nails, or screws depending on the kind of wall you are hanging it on, and a level tool if your dorm room walls are not perfectly straight.

What is the Best Way to Hang a Mirror in My Dorm Room?

The best way to hang a mirror in your dorm room is by using picture hangers or hooks that will provide enough support for the weight of the mirror (especially if it’s large). Once you have the supplies and tools, measure the area where you want to hang your mirror, make sure the measurements are even with a level tool and then secure the picture hanger of hooks into place. Then you can hang your mirror securely in place.

How Do I Keep My Mirror Securely in Place?

To ensure your mirror stays securely in place, you should use high-quality picture hangers or hooks rated for the weight of your mirror. Make sure to secure the hangers into studs if possible, as this will provide more support than mounting on drywall alone. You can also use nails or screws to make sure the hangers won’t slip off.

What is the Best Height to Hang a Mirror in My Dorm Room?

When it comes to hanging a mirror, height matters! The best height for a mirror is at eye level when you are standing up straight. This allows you to comfortably use the mirror and not have to strain your neck or back when looking into it.

Are There Any Special Tips for Making Sure My Mirror is Level?

Yes, there are a few tips to make sure your mirror is level. First, use a level tool when measuring and marking the wall where you want to hang the mirror. Secondly, if possible use screws or nails that will go into studs in the wall for extra support. Lastly, use a level tool when you are hanging the mirror to ensure it is straight and even.
